The process of filing a wrongful death lawsuit

It's an enormous step to file a wrongful-death lawsuit, particularly if your loved one has passed away from mesothelioma. There are some things you must know before you file a wrongful-death lawsuit. Having an experienced mesothelioma attorney with you will aid you in making the best decisions.

In contrast to a personal injury lawsuit, wrongful death claims are more difficult to prove. However, asbestos lawsuit if you are able to prove that someone else was responsible for the death of your loved one, you may be entitled to compensation.

There are many factors which affect the amount money you get. For instance, the typical mesothelioma settlement ranges from $2 million to $7 million. These figures can vary from one region to the next and it is therefore important to adjust your expectations to reflect the actual situation.

In addition to the economic damage it is possible to claim noneconomic damages. These can include loss of companionship or pain and suffering and other economic damages. Punitive damages may also be available.

It is important to realize that the mesothelioma case can take between two and three years to file. Because the legal process is complex, asbestos lawsuit this is why it takes so long to file a mesothelioma lawsuit. A skilled attorney can guide you through the process and offer advice.

In addition to the time frame in addition to the time frame, there are other aspects to consider. The most crucial evidence is found in hospital bills and medical insurance statements. Other evidence could include medical records, receipts from out-of pocket purchases and funeral home invoices.

An attorney with a specialization in the area of wrongful death law could be a good choice. They can assist you to file your claim before the statute of limitations expires. They can also help understand the tax implications of settling a compensation.

Most asbestos case-related cases are settled out of court. This allows for a faster payout of damages, and the process is less expensive than a trial.

Understanding the federal and state laws

Understanding the federal and state laws governing mesothelioma cases will assist you in understanding your options. A legal team can help you get the compensation you're entitled to.

A mesothelioma lawsuit is a bit complicated. There are a variety of factors to consider, including the filing deadlines and the type of settlement that could occur. It is important to choose the right law firm. A qualified lawyer will simplify the process and make it less stressful for your family and you. It doesn't matter whether you are a victim, or a loved-one's victim it is essential to select an attorney who will help you obtain the compensation that you are entitled to.

Some states have passed laws that make asbestos litigation less stressful for plaintiffs. Georgia is one of them. Georgia implemented new filing requirements in 2005 in order to deal with asbestos cases. This was done in response to a drop in the number of asbestos claims filed in the state.

Other states have attempted to streamline asbestos litigation by speedy case scheduling. Certain courts have adopted forum shopping laws to encourage settlements. These laws are intended to prevent plaintiffs that don't have a connection to the state from blocking court dockets.

Since decades asbestos-related personal injury lawsuits have been on the market for years. In the United States, more than three thousand people are diagnosed with mesothelioma each year. The average mesothelioma settlement is in the range of $1 million. These claims can be filed as individual lawsuits or class actions.

In certain circumstances, a trust account can be used to pay for claims. The trust fund is created when asbestos companies make bankruptcy filings. This can allow victims to get a larger amount of money faster.
